According your description given below
you have this
server1 - which has the script 'emm' and filename 'file'
server2 - which has the script 'emm'
and you want to do this
1) scp the 'file' to server2 from server1
2) run the script 'emm file' on server2 from server1
If that is your requirement, you can achieve this by
1) scp the file to server2
Quote:
scp $owner@10.252.1.1 file
2) run the script remotely
Quote:
ssh $owner@10.252.1.1 '/export/home/dncs/bin/emm file'
but both these steps would require to login to server2 from server1 which would require the login credentials,
If that bothers you, you can implement the ssh authentication without passwords which is a one time event and a simple 2 step procedure
1) run this command on server1
2) run this command on server2
Quote:
scp ~/.ssh/id_dsa.pub <user>@<server2>:~user/.ssh/authorized_keys
Noe you'll able to connect to server2 from server1 without any password
and run any command on server2 from server1